notessubmitter remarks + registry

Waterworn pebble of blue-grey colouration with vitreous lustre on abraded surfaces. Photoluminescence under 405 nm excitation exhibits a long-lived component with decay extending beyond 40 ms, well outside the range reported for Cr³⁺-related emission in this matrix. The extended component reproduces across excitation cycles and is not suppressed by cooling to 80 K. An additional Raman feature at 612 cm⁻¹ is present alongside the baseline set and is not accounted for by the published phonon spectrum of α-Al₂O₃. Cross-facility measurements agree within experimental uncertainty. No mechanism has been advanced.
